WebCurrencyEditor (and various others) cannot be edited in IE9
posted

This may fall into a "not supported" category, but I wanted to post the question anyway.

We have an ASP.NET application that makes use of mostly WebCurrencyEditor, but also WebTextEditor and a variety of others.  For this question we are using version 8.2.  

Most of the time this works fine in IE9, but occasionally the controls behave (mostly) as if they are set to read only.  The controls cannot be user edited by typing, but pasting data still works.  No specific steps seem to trigger this behavior, it just seems to happen.  Once the issue does occur, dragging the current tab out of the current IE window to create a new window resolves the issue.  The strange thing here is that if I use view source from the browser the rendered HTML looks the same other than viewstate between the working and not working.

Just checking to see if this is a know issue and if there is any way to fix the issue, other than upgrading to version 10+.
